par("mar")
par(mar)
par(mar = c(4, 4, 4, 4)) # bottom left top right # unit: lines
par("mar" = c(5, 5, 5, 5)) 

par("usr") # left, right, bottom, top # unit: xy value

### BOX ## outer margin và figure marign

oldpar <- par(no.readonly = TRUE)

par(bg = "lightyellow")

par(pty = "s") # square

par(pty = "m") # maximum

par(xpd = TRUE)

### outer margin

par(oma = c(2, 2, 2, 2)) # lines

par(omi = c(2, 2, 2, 2)) # inches

par(omd = c(0, 0.7, 0, 1)) # pct percent

# par("omd")

### figure margin

par(mar = c(4, 4, 4, 4)) # lines

par(mai = c(2, 2, 2, 2)) # inches

plot(x = 1:10,
     y = 1:10,
     xaxs = "i",
     yaxs = "i",
     pch = 19,
     col = "blue",
     xlim = c(0, 10),
     ylim = c(0, 10)
)

box(which = "plot", col="red", lwd = 2)

box(which = "figure", col="purple", lwd = 2)

box(which = "inner", col="darkgreen", lwd = 2)

box(which = "outer", col="blue", lwd = 2)

par(oldpar)

# Margins area
par(oma=c(3,3,3,3)) # all sides have 3 lines of space
par(mar=c(5,4,4,2) + 0.1)

# Plot
plot(0:10, 0:10, type="n", xlab="X", ylab="Y") # type="n" hides the points

# plot(cars)

# Place text in the plot and color everything plot-related red
text(5,5, "Plot", col="red", cex=2)
box(col="red")

# Place text in the margins and label the margins, all in forestgreen  
mtext("Margins", side=3, line=2, cex=2, col="forestgreen")  
mtext("par(mar=c(b,l,t,r))", side=3, line=1, cex=1, col="forestgreen")  
mtext("Line 0", side=3, line=0, adj=1.0, cex=1, col="forestgreen")  
mtext("Line 1", side=3, line=1, adj=1.0, cex=1, col="forestgreen")  
mtext("Line 2", side=3, line=2, adj=1.0, cex=1, col="forestgreen")  
mtext("Line 3", side=3, line=3, adj=1.0, cex=1, col="forestgreen")  
box("figure", col="forestgreen")  

# Label the outer margin area and color it blue  
# Note the 'outer=TRUE' command moves us from the figure margins to the outer margins.  
mtext("Outer Margin Area", side=1, line=1, cex=2, col="blue", outer=TRUE)  
mtext("par(oma=c(b,l,t,r))", side=1, line=2, cex=1, col="blue", outer=TRUE)  
mtext("Line 0", side=1, line=0, adj=0.0, cex=1, col="blue", outer=TRUE)  
mtext("Line 1", side=1, line=1, adj=0.0, cex=1, col="blue", outer=TRUE)  
mtext("Line 2", side=1, line=2, adj=0.0, cex=1, col="blue", outer=TRUE)  
box("outer", col="blue")
